今天给各位分享c语言0xff的知识,其中也会对C语言0xff*256等于多少进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
P1=0xFF;P1=P12;移位后P1=?
P1 = 0xFF; // P1 = 1111 1111 P1 = P1 2; // P1 = 1111 1100 因此,移位后P1的值为0xFC(1111 1100)。
P1=0xfe:P大写,是0x不是ox,0xfe是十六进制数。0x是C语言里面十六进制数的标识,十六进制数0xfe转化为2进制就是1111 1111,分别对应I/O的8个口线,所以0xff的意思为P1口8个口线全为1也就是高电平。
主要是左移补0或者补1的问题。P1=1|0;P1=1|1; 补1是灭,补0是亮。刚好之前写过,看一下和你的不同之处。
P1=0xff作用:P1=0xff; //先向P1口写1;端口读状态。0x是十六进制的意思,ff相当于二进制的1111 1111,十进制的255。C语言是一门通用计算机编程语言,应用广泛。C语言的设计目标是提供一种能以简易的方式编译、处理低级存储器、产生少量的机器码以及不需要任何运行环境支持便能运行的编程语言。
关于c语言0xff和C语言0xff*256等于多少的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。
(图片来源网络,侵删)
(图片来源网络,侵删)